TruWealth Advisors sold 93,960 shares of the VanEck Semiconductor ETF, valued at approximately $27.8 million, during Q3, leaving a remaining balance of 13,557 shares. This sale appears to be a portfolio rebalancing rather than a sign of pessimism, as the ETF has surged 38.5% this year, outperforming the S&P 500. The VanEck Semiconductor ETF focuses on semiconductor companies, with top holdings including Nvidia and TSMC, benefiting from strong demand driven by AI and technology advancements.
